Landscaping costs depend on the specific needs of your property. Factors include the total square footage, the complexity of the design, and the types of materials—like stone versus mulch—you choose. If your yard requires grading, drainage improvements, or clearing out heavy debris, that adds labor time. Landscaping in Laredo often focuses on water-wise designs that can withstand our arid climate and intense sun. This means selecting native or drought-tolerant plants, creating efficient irrigation systems, and designing outdoor spaces for shade and comfort. The seven common landscape types include formal, informal, natural, formal-informal, formal-natural, informal-natural, and thematic. For Laredo, a natural or informal landscape that embraces xeriscaping principles might be ideal. A pro can help you determine the best fit for your home and the local environment.
